the midpoint is just the average of the two endpoints.
Play around with a few numbers, and you will see that this is true.
Think of it this way.
You start at a, and b is halfway to c.
That is, (b-a) = (c-b)
The midpoint b can then be found:
b-a = c-b
2b = a+c
b = (a+c)/2
That's Reiny's method. Use that equation to find c.
Or, if you want to find c, then you can use
b-a = c-b
c = 2b-a
c = 2*5 - 3 = 7
